Tostones
Description
Tostones are plantain chips.
Ingredients
Directions
- Peel the plantains and cut into 1 inch thick slices.
- In a deep frying pan heat the oil and fry the plantains till golden brown.
- Flatten the plantains using the bottom of a flat-bottomed glass bottle.
- Fry the plantains again for 30 seconds on each side.
- Mix the water, a pinch of salt and the mashed garlic.
- Stir and pour over the plantains. Serve immediately.
